What’s this card supposed to mean, anyway? Well, they say it means bein’ truthful and fair. Using your head, not just your heart. And bein’ strong, you know, stickin’ to your guns. But sometimes, it can mean things are gonna be delayed. Like that letter you been waitin’ for? Might take a while longer. Or that idea you had? Gotta let it simmer for a bit. This here card is all about thinkin’ and plannin’, see?

Now, let’s talk about work. If you see this card in a work reading, it means you got brains, and you ain’t afraid to use ‘em. You got ideas, lots of ‘em, and they’re good ones. You’re ambitious, you wanna get ahead, and you ain’t afraid of a little hard work. You bring all sorts of new, fancy ideas to the table. People probably come to you when they need a problem solved.
This Page of Swords, they’re good at talkin’, too. They can get their point across, that’s for sure. But sometimes, that talkin’ can lead to… well, arguments. They ain’t afraid to speak their mind, and sometimes that rubs people the wrong way. But at least you know where you stand with them, right? No beatin’ around the bush, just straight talk. They don’t have time for foolishness. They will tell you how it is, whether you like it or not.
